Change the ChronoForms 7 admin layout theme.

Overview

The new admin interface in CF7 uses a more colorful and condensed design that some users find visually overwhelming and less intuitive than previous versions.
Currently, there is no built-in option to change the admin theme. The design is intentional to differentiate settings areas. Users seeking the old layout may need to revert to CF6 or wait for potential future updates or guides.
